Great stores for adventure travel gifts

They cater to a niche market and you won't find them on street corners or in shopping malls. Their clientele prefer things a little out of the ordinary so they're hidden away from the average shopper. Until now that is, finally uncovered, great stores for adventure travel gifts and they're all online.

Before purchasing another pair of thermal, hiking, biking or any type of socks as a gift for your favorite adventurer start at the store that is synonymous with adventure, The National Geographic Online Store (http://shop.nationalgeographi c.com). Here you can shop by theme or by product type.

This store is more than just magazine subscriptions, although a gift of National Geographic's Adventure' magazine would inspire any intrepid traveler.

However for under $60 you can find some very cool adventure tools like Carabiner Watches, UV Monitors, the NG Carabiner Tool and the Adventure Plus multi-tool, a small lightweight organizational case that is freeze resistant and comes complete with compass, digital thermometer, magnifiers, mirrors as well as a dry-section to store matches.

For those with a bigger budget there are things like the Wildlife Motion Detector Camera and the Eco-Explorer Boat for those that want their own glass bottom boat. Or find out what the well dressed adventurer is wearing in the clothing and accessories section. There's even a section for kids.

If the gift recipient is a hard core adventurer than a browse around www.essentialgear.com would be better. This is an online store selling high-tech survival tools. Here you can pick up an inexpensive LED Keychain light or a Clip-On Ear Light, perfect for when you need to use both hands. In fact you'll find lights to suit any purpose and adventure expedition and budget.

The next great store is GearX.com (www.gearx.com) the online store for The Outdoor Gear Exchange Store in Burlington Vermont. This store is great for those on a budget or not wishing to spend a lot on outdoor equipment and accessories.
GearX.com covers a great range of sports like skiing and snowboarding, paddling, climbing and camping. What makes this store different is that it is also a consignment store so you're bound to pick up some great pre-loved gear at a great price. They also have clearance items and a good range of clothing and accessories.

There is one store that you will find in the malls but avoid the crowds and visit Eddie Bauer's online store at www.eddiebauer.com which also has a link to the outlet store. You'll find some items are only available online.

Probably more suited to the casual weekend adventurer there are some fun kits and gadgets that wouldn't go astray in any adventurer's backpack. There's fun and useful kits like the Survival Kit in a Bottle and the Cold Weather Essential Bottle which includes gloves and headband, hand warmers, key chain thermometer/compass, flashlight, lip balm, face lotion, emergency blanket and the all important cocoa mix, what more could an adventurer want.

The Electric Ice Scraper that runs from the car cigarette lighter maybe the ideal gift for those winter loving adventurers. Eddie Bauer also stocks flashlights and multi-tools as well as emergency equipment like radios and first aid and disaster kits.

Now you know where to go for adventure gift shopping, you'll never be stumped for a gift again. With all these great online stores, you won't even have to brave the elements, just have it delivered gift wrapped and don't forget the card.
